SNCF | TGV INOUI

About
SNCF's TGV INOUI is a premium high-speed train service operating across France and to other European cities. Launched in 2017, it aims to provide an enhanced travel experience with greater comfort, connectivity, and services compared to traditional TGV services. TGV INOUI trains offer features like adjustable seats, electrical outlets, fold-down tables, and dedicated luggage spaces. Passengers can enjoy onboard Wi-Fi and access to the TGV INOUI portal for entertainment and journey information. The service also includes a \Bistro TGV INOUI\" for dining, with options for online ordering. SNCF is also introducing a new generation of TGV INOUI trains from 2026, which will be more modular, energy-efficient, and 97% recyclable."

SNCF TER | Operated by SNCF Voyageurs 1187

About
SNCF TER (Transport Express Régional) is the regional train service operated by France's national railway company, SNCF. It provides low-cost travel within France's regions, connecting towns and areas not served by high-speed trains. Each French region independently manages its own TER network, offering various ticket types, including discount cards and special fares. TER trains are used by over 800,000 passengers daily and are a popular choice for both commuters and tourists exploring France's diverse landscapes.

Complete guide to Guingamp

Things to do in Guingamp

Discover the best of Guingamp — top attractions, local food, transport tips, budget advice, and currency essentials. Plan your perfect Guingamp trip today.

  • Recommended

Centre d'interprétation du patrimoine

Museum on Guingamp’s history and Breton daily life, with local objects and changing displays. A strong introduction to the town and its surrounding region.

  • Recommended

GwinZegal

Contemporary art venue hosting temporary exhibitions in a historic setting. Worth a stop for current regional art and a different side of Guingamp’s culture.

Chapelle des Ursulines

Municipal exhibition space presenting local art and cultural displays through the year. A useful choice for visitors seeking smaller, local creative venues.

Euro (€)

Moderate for France: smaller-town stays and meals are often cheaper than in major cities, while rail travel and tourist dining remain mid-priced.

Average meal costs

Budget
€10-15 for a simple lunch or takeaway.
Mid-range
€18-30 per person for a restaurant meal.
Fine dining
€45-70 per person for fine dining.
Coffee
€2-3.50 for a coffee.

Tipping culture

Service is usually included. Round up or leave 5-10% for excellent restaurant service; round up taxi fares; small change is fine in cafés.
